About Chilo

Chilo or is a village in Clermont County, Ohio, United States, along the Ohio River. The 2020 census counted 71 residents. Chilo was originally called Mechanicsburgh, and under the latter name was platted in 1816. A post office called Mechanicsburg was established in 1819. Chilo is home to Ohio River Museum, operated by the Clermont County Parks Department. The original lock building is home to the Ohio River Museum.
